How WhatsApp UPI Phishing Investment Groups Works

Overview: Indian investors are increasingly lured into WhatsApp groups promoting fake investment opportunities. Scammers promise massive profits through exclusive tips, often using known faces or logos for trust. They trick users into joining, then convince them to send money through UPI transfers to fake accounts, resulting in instant loss and zero recourse. How It Works: Victims receive invites to WhatsApp groups where admins claim to be expert traders or stock market wizards. Daily tips, screenshots of "profit," and testimonials are shared for credibility. Soon, members are pressured to invest to "secure their spot"—usually via UPI to benign-sounding names. No investment occurs and all transferred funds vanish. Victims are then blocked and the group dissolves, ready to set up elsewhere. India Angle: The scam is rampant across urban India, especially in Mumbai, Pune, Kolkata, and Delhi, and targets middle-class adults and retirees interested in quick riches or retirement planning. WhatsApp, due to its reach and ease of adding strangers, is a key tool. UPI is favored for instant, trace-free payments. Real Examples: - “Last day to join our stock tip group. Transfer just ₹10,000 via GPay for guaranteed returns!” - “Profit screenshot: Member X made ₹2 Lakh in one week—send your entry fee to ‘Amit Investments’ UPI.” - “Hurry! Only 3 slots left in multi-bagger private group!” Red Flags: - Stock tips with pressure to join immediately - Payments demanded via UPI to personal accounts - Use of generic group icons and fake testimonials - Sudden block or group deletion post-payment Protective Measures: - Never join unknown WhatsApp groups for investment - Don’t trust random accounts demanding UPI payments - Verify SEBI registration of any investment group/admin - Ignore any offers of guaranteed returns If Victimised: - Call 1930 and file a report at cybercrime.gov.in - Inform your bank/UPI provider to freeze transactions - Warn contacts to block and report the group Related Scams: - Telegram signal groups demanding UPI payments - Instagram “stock guru” profiles - Fake trading apps circulating in APK format

How to Report WhatsApp UPI Phishing Investment Groups in India

  • Call 1930 — National Cyber Crime Helpline (24x7)
  • File a complaint at cybercrime.gov.in
  • Contact your bank immediately if money was lost
  • Call RBI helpline: 14440 for banking fraud
